Embroiled in a custody battle over their two-year-old daughter, on Wednesday (4.16,) Post Malone revealed the identity of his ex who’s filed for primary physical custody in Los Angeles Superior Court.
According to the documents, the mother of the singer’s daughter is Hee Sung ‘Jamie’ Park who also filed for joint custody and is willing to give him visitation rights. On Monday (4.14,) however, the 29-year-old singer/songwriter (born name Austin Post,) had filed his own custody documents in Utah two days before Park’s motion in LA. His petition is under seal so it has yet to be revealed what custody set-up he is asking for.
Because the artist filed first, the case will be handled in Utah, reportedly a win for Malone as Utah child support payments are typically lower than those in California.
Sources close to the situation told TMZ that Post filed in Utah because that’s where the former couple were initially splitting 50/50 custody of the daughter, yet after they off their engagement in late 2024, Hee reportedly moved to California at the start of 2025.
Born on May 26 2022, the child’s name has yet to be publicized, and as such is referred to as “DDP” in Park’s legal action.
During his June 2022 interview on The Howard Stern Show, Post announced his engagement and the arrival of his daughter. And since his split from Park, the Grammy award winner has moved on with university student Christy Lee.
